Types of Glass and Their Repairs

Before diving into repair strategies, it's necessary to understand the various kinds of glass. Each type requires particular methods for damage repair.

Kind of GlassDescriptionTypical UsesRepair Method
Drift GlassStandard glass, clear and flatWindows, photo framesResin injection, replacement
Tempered GlassSafety glass that is heat-treatedShower doors, glass tablesProfessional replacement
Laminated GlassTwo glass layers with an interlayerWindscreens, soundproof windowsResin injection, polish, or replacement
Acrylic GlassLight-weight and shatter-resistantDisplay cases, signsAcrylic adhesive repair, polishing
Mirrored GlassReflective glass with a coatingRestroom mirrors, decor itemsReplacement or polishing

Every kind of glass needs a particular technique to repair. Understanding the type of glass helps guarantee the right approach is used.

Repair Techniques Explained

When the damage type has actually been identified, suitable repair methods can be utilized:

1. Chip and Crack Repair

For small chips and fractures, the following actions are usually followed:

  • Cleaning: The area is cleaned thoroughly to eliminate any debris.
  • Injection of Resin: A special epoxy resin is injected into the crack.
  • Treating: The resin is treated, usually using UV light, which strengthens it.
  • Polishing: Finally, the surface is polished for clarity.

2. Scratch Removal

For scratches on glass, the process typically consists of:

  • Cleaning: Clean the scratched location to get rid of dirt.
  • Polishing Compounds: Abrasive paste is used to rub out the scratch.
  • Finish: A glass cleaner is used to end up and secure the surface.

3. Glass Replacement

When damage is serious:

  • Assessing Damage: A professional assesses the degree of the damage.
  • Glass Selection: The appropriate type of glass is picked for replacement.
  • Setup: The old glass is carefully removed, and the new glass is installed.

Cost of Glass Repair

Comprehending the cost involved can help you make notified choices about glass repair vs. replacement. Here's a breakdown:

Type of RepairTypical Cost Range
Chip Repair₤ 50 - ₤ 100
Crack Repair₤ 100 - ₤ 300
Scratch Removal₤ 30 - ₤ 100 per scratch
Total Glass Replacement₤ 200 - ₤ 1,000+ (depending on size/type)

Costs can differ based on factors such as the glass type, size of damage, and labor rates in your location.
